The Face of Venezuelan Trade

To truly understand the implications of moving trade away from the US dollar, it’s essential to look at the current state of Venezuelan trade. For many years, Venezuela relied heavily on the dollar for its trading activities, owing to its stability and widespread acceptance. However, global economics is shifting.

A New Perspective on Currencies

The Venezuelan Minister’s statement highlights that nearly 25% of trade could occur outside of the US dollar. This assertion raises questions about alternative currencies and trade practices that could emerge in Venezuelan markets. Utilizing local currencies or other international currencies may potentially enhance both national and international trade relations.

Understanding the Impacts of Dollar Dependency

Being tied to the US dollar has its pros and cons. On one hand, it provides a sense of stability, as the dollar is widely recognized. On the other hand, dependencies can leave a country vulnerable to economic sanctions and fluctuations within the US economy. For Venezuela, a country currently facing significant economic challenges, diversifying away from the dollar could be seen as a means of reclaiming some control.

Potential Challenges and Barriers

Of course, every shift comes with its challenges. Moving away from the US dollar doesn’t come without a few hurdles along the way. Understanding these barriers is crucial.

Economic Sanctions and Trade Relations

Venezuela is no stranger to economic sanctions, particularly from the United States. This reality poses a considerable challenge to establishing trades in non-dollar currencies. Nations hesitant to engage with Venezuela might find themselves entangled in a complex web of international politics.

Currency Fluctuations

The stability of alternative currencies should also be scrutinized. Unlike the US dollar, which has been historically steady, other currencies may be more volatile. For instance, if Venezuela chooses to trade with the euro or the yuan, fluctuations in those currencies could affect pricing and profitability.
